In 2023, Morris, AL had a population of 2.55k people with a median age of 37.5 and a median household income of $108,274. Between 2022 and 2023 the population of Morris, AL grew from 2,273 to 2,546, a 12% increase and its median household income grew from $91,750 to $108,274, a 18%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Morris, AL are White (Non-Hispanic) (95.4%),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(3.5%), Two+ (Hispanic) (0.628%),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(0.511%), and White (Hispanic) (0%).
None of the households in Morris, AL re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
100% of the residents in Morris, AL are U.S. citizens.
In 2023, the median property value in Morris, AL was $233,600, and the homeownership rate was 90.4%.
Most people in Morris, AL dr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 28.2 minutes. The average car ownership in Morris, AL was 2 cars per household.
